Overview
We are seeking a skilled and dedicated Service Technician to join our team. In this role, technician repairs and rebuilds all hydraulic components: pumps, motors, valves, etc. The ideal candidate will possess strong mechanical knowledge, ensuring that our customers receive top-notch service and support.
Responsibilities
- Rebuilds pumps, valves, and cylinders as related to our business, per customer request using schematics and technical manuals.
- Tests and inspects hydraulic pumps, motors, valves, etc. to factory specifications.
- Uses measuring devices, calculators and myriad hand tools, torque tools and various other tools to service equipment
- Bench Test and certifies all equipment as required
- Manages used parts inventory.
- Maintain accurate records of repairs performed, and parts used.
- Stay updated on industry trends and advancements in hydraulic technology to improve service efficiency.
- Works closely with Repair`s Coordinator to ensure efficient and accurate quoting and billing of repair & service work to include reports, filing, product research, customer interaction,
- Up-keep of tools, equipment, and facility maintenance.
